banner_home1Brian Artero – President/Owner

Brian started his career in the restaurant industry in 1987 as a dishwasher at Marty’s Restaurant. Working there 8 years, he moved through various positions like line cook, cashier, bartender, manager, and General Manager (2 yrs). Brian then left Marty’s in 1995 to work for a much larger company that owned Lone Star Steakhouse & Saloon on Guam. Brian joined the Lone Star team as a restaurant manager and within a year was promoted to General Manager. Over time, Brian was promoted to Vice President of the company which also included Taco Bell and Sizzler. In 2002, Brian formed his own company, Pacific Dining LLC and purchased Lone Star from the original owners.

Jimmy Untalan – General Manager

Jimmy started his restaurant career as a host staff member at Sizzler restaurant in 1998. By 2000, Jimmy had moved through the service ranks and was promoted to a Key Employee, helping with Management duties. By the end of that year, Jimmy was promoted to restaurant manager. When Sizzler was sold in 2001, Brian recruited Jimmy to Lone Star. No management positions where available so Jimmy split time as a bartender and Key Employee until a management position opened up. Jimmy was promoted to a manager in 2002 and today is the GM.

Clarence ( Clay ) Elicio – Manager

Clay began his career at Lone Star as a dishwasher in 1997. By the end of 1998 Clay had moved through all the kitchen line positions and was now a broiler and kitchen supervisor. In 2000 Clay was promoted to a Restaurant Manager position, now supervising both service and kitchen staff. In 2003 Clay, who is also a member of the Army National Guard, decided to step down to a Key Employee/server position to allow for a new manager to be trained as he prepared to be deployed to Africa during “Operation Enduring Freedom”. In April of 2004, Clay was deployed and served his duty in Africa for the next 18 months. After his return to Guam in 2005 Clay continued his Key Employee position at Lone Star, splitting time with Guard duty. In April of 2007, Clay was once again promoted to a manager position.

Dickenson ( DJ ) Ezra – Assistant KM / Service MIT

D.J. spent most of the late 80’s and early 90’s working his way up the kitchen ladder at Sizzler Restaurant. In 1998 D.J. took on a dual role at Sizzler and became a Service Supervisor/Key Employee in addition to his Kitchen Supervisor position. In 2000 D.J. was promoted to a Manager position. When Sizzler was sold in 2001, D.J. joined the Lone Star team as a line cook then moved up to a Key Employee role in 2002. D.J. left Lone Star in 2003 to work as a Kitchen Manager for Taco Bell. In 2005 he returned to our company and took on dulties as a Kitchen Supervisor until he was promoted to an Assistant KM position in August of 2007. Today D.J. is still the Assistant KM but is also once again taking on the challenge of a dual role and is an MIT for service operations.
